Bearings for high loadlow speed applications July 1st 2008 The JK0S range of integral tapered
roller bearings from Schaeffler are
ideally suited to applications in
which loads are very high but speeds
comparatively low, such as pulleys, crane
wheels and cable rollers.
A range of integral tapered roller
bearings is now available from Schaeffler
UK, which are easy to mount, greased for
life and require no setting of internal
clearance when used in an 'O'
arrangement.
The JK0S integral tapered roller
bearings are single-row bearings, sealed
on one side and lubricated for life with a
high quality grease. The self-retained
bearings are installed in pairs to provide a
bearing unit that is sealed on both sides.
Due to their large support base, the
bearing unit can support all load
combinations, including radial, axial and
tilting forces. The support base is
significantly larger than in double row
cylindrical roller bearings.
The JK0S series is particularly suited to
applications where loads are high and
speeds relatively low. Examples include
wheel bearings on agricultural machinery;
support rollers in forklift truck masts; and
for cable sheaves and return pulleys on
cable cars.
When the bearing is assembled with an
annular ring, the profiled plastic cage
snaps into a slot in the extended outer ring
and holds the bearing ring and the roller
and cage assembly together. After the
bearing is fitted, there is no longer any
contact between the cage and the outer
ring, therefore there is no wear of the cage
during operation. The bearings can be
used in operating temperatures from
–30°C up to +110°C, limited only by the
